How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g Tablet works:
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g tablets combine glimepiride, metformin, and rosiglitazone—three antidiabetic agents with distinct actions—to optimize blood glucose management when monotherapy or dual therapy proves insufficient. Glimepiride, a sulfonylurea, stimulates pancreatic insulin secretion, thereby reducing blood glucose levels. Metformin, a biguanide, reduces hepatic glucose production, slows intestinal glucose absorption, and enhances insulin sensitivity. Rosiglitazone, a thiazolidinedione, further improves insulin responsiveness.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Combining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g tablets with alcohol is not advisable due to safety concerns.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Using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the potential advantages against any risks prior to prescribing. Always se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data on the use of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g Tablet while breastfeeding is absent. Seek medical advice from your physician.
DrivingCAUTION
Driving ability can be impaired by both hypoglycemia and hyperglycemia. Refrain from driving if such symptoms arise.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Physician consultation is recommended. The medication is contraindicated in patients with severe kidney disease. Regular monitoring of renal function is advised during treatment.
LiverCAUTION
Exercise caution when administering Gluvoiz PM 2mg/500mg/15mg tablets to individuals with hepatic impairment.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ised. Report any indications of jaundice during treatment to your doctor immediately.
